History & Origin

Alwaleed comes from the Arabic Al-Walid, 'the newborn son,' a classical name carried by Umayyad caliphs and, in modern times, Prince Alwaleed. It reads storied and strong -- rare in the U.S. (said 'al-wah-LEED').

In the U.S. it appears rarely, mostly in Muslim families. Rare, classic, and storied.
